    Galaxy Note 8 One UI beta with Android 9 officially released

    We reported earlier this month that the Galaxy Note 8 One UI beta program could go live soon. Beta One UI builds for the Galaxy Note 8 had already been spotted on Samsung's servers. The company will no longer be keeping us guessing as it has confirmed the Android Pie beta for this handset.

    This significantly improves the chances for the Galaxy S8 to get the beta. We did spot beta builds for the Galaxy S8 and Galaxy S8+ on Samsung's servers as well. So it may only be a matter of time before Samsung confirms the beta launch.

    Galaxy Note 8 One UI beta registrations open

    Samsung is certainly straying from tradition by doing this. It pleasantly surprised fans by opening up the beta to the Galaxy Note 9 and it's going one step forward to open it up for Galaxy Note 8 owners as well. It has previously limited the beta programs only to the current Galaxy S flagships.

    The company has confirmed the Galaxy Note 8 One UI beta program through a notice posted in the Samsung Members app. The notice mentions that users will be able to experience Android 9 Pie and One UI for the Galaxy Note 8 earlier than others.

    Registrations for the program are now open. The notice has so far been received in India and South Korea. It will surely go live in other beta markets soon too. Those who are interested can sign up. We did and have already received the OTA Android 9 firmware version N950FXXU5ZSA5 on our Galaxy Note 8.

    One UI brings a new look and feel to Samsung's devices while Android 9 brings plenty of new features. Do check out our One UI feature focus series to find out more. It's going to take a couple of months at least before the Galaxy Note 8 receives a stable build of Pie. The beta program will thus allow interested users to try it out before that.
